Interpro abstract (IPR029504): | Microcephalin is implicated in chromosome condensation and DNA damage induced cellular responses [ (PUBMED:15199523) (PUBMED:15220350) ]. It may play a role in neurogenesis and regulation of the size of the cerebral cortex in animals. It is a protein, which if expressed homozygously, causes the organism to have the condition microcephaly - a drastically reduced brain mass and volume [ (PUBMED:12046007) ]. Microcephalin is predicted to contain three BRCA1 C-terminal domains, the first of which is the probable microcephaly mutation site. |
